folder: Base: sort message UID list
Return a sorted list of UIDs in getmessageuidlist. Some MUAs (and their users) like to display messages in UID order (or "order received"). If offlineimap is used in IMAP<->IMAP mode, then the order messages are received by the second IMAP server will be different because offlineimap iterates over a UID list produced from the keys of a dictionary, which is unsorted. This change sorts that list of UIDs so that both IMAP servers will have their messages in the same order (except those times where messages are appended to folders on both repositories between syncs).
